What a grant of permission means

The process from here

Permission has been granted, usually subject to conditions listed on the decision notice, some of which must be discharged before work starts. The decision notice on the council portal sets out exactly what was approved.

Work must normally begin within three years of the decision or the permission lapses. Neighbours cannot appeal a grant; challenging one means judicial review of how the decision was made, within tight time limits.

About householder applications

How this application type works

Householder applications cover work to an existing house and its garden: extensions, loft and garage conversions, porches, outbuildings and similar alterations within the boundary of the home. They cannot be used to create a separate dwelling or change what the building is used for. Councils aim to decide them within eight weeks, and immediate neighbours are usually notified and given a chance to comment.

    Tree Preservation Order EL:230 - T1 - English Oak - Lateral crown reduction by up to 2 metres to suitable growth points - Remove major deadwood throughout whole crown area (Deadwood > 25mm in diameter ) The proposed works are recommended on arboricultural and safety grounds. Approximately two years ago, a large structural limb failure occurred within the crown of T1 (English oak). This failure has altered the tree???s crown form and load distribution, leaving the remaining crown unbalanced and subject to increased structural stress, particularly during periods of high wind. A recent arboricultural inspection and accompanying tree report (attached) have identified that several remaining lateral limbs are now over-extended, increasing the risk of further failure. To mitigate this risk and improve the long-term structural stability of the tree, a lateral crown reduction of up to 2 metres is proposed to suitable growth points, with an overall crown reduction not exceeding 1.5 metres where appropriate. In addition, major deadwood (>25mm in diameter) is present throughout the crown and will be removed to reduce the risk of falling material. All pruning will be carried out in accordance with BS3998:2010 Tree Work Recommendations, with a maximum pruning wound diameter of 50mm, ensuring the works are proportionate, sympathetic to the tree's form, and aimed at retaining the tree in a safe and sustainable condition. The proposed works represent a balanced approach that addresses safety concerns from neighbours while preserving the tree's health, structure, and amenity value.
